IIS服务器的Windows PowerShell 管理环境讲解

系统 Windows
我们在文章中,会对IIS服务器的Windows PowerShell 管理环境进行简单的讲解。对于IIS服务器,Windows PowerShell同样可以提供全面的管理功能。

我们来介绍下IIS服务器的Windows PowerShell 管理环境。首先,我们来了解下IIS。IIS服务器是Internet Information Server的缩写,它是微软公司主推的WEB服务器,现在用户一般常用的版本是Windows2003里面包含的IIS 6或者是更早的IIS 5。

相信关注脚本编程或者是Exchange Server 2007的朋友都不会对Windows PowerShell感到陌生, Windows PowerShell是一个特为系统管理员设计的Windows 命令行shell 。

在这个 shell 中包括一个交互提示和一个可以独立,或者联合使用的脚本环境。对于热爱脚本管理的IT pro们Windows PowerShell必将让他们爱不释手。而对于IIS服务器,Windows PowerShell同样可以提供全面的管理功能。

不过虽然PowerShell也可以管理运行在Windows Server 2003上的IIS6,但是IIS服务器7才是特为通过PowerShell的命令行来进行管理的。

它包括了新的APPCMD功能,APPCMD通过标准的命令行界面来创建和配置站点,这样的命令行工具的应用场景也非常常见,当用户的环境中用到例如脚本管理的时候,APPCMD就将发挥非常其极大的优势。

IIS服务器7.0是包括在Windows Vista客户机上的,该操作系统的家庭版本也带有IIS服务器7.0(而不象IIS 5.1,只有在XP Professional上才有)。服务器的IIS 7.0版本将在今年稍后随Windows Server2008服务器发布,将添加一堆额外的部署特性,包括更加丰富的主机支持,安全的FTP支持,以及内置的web farm部署支持等。

Web farm支持将是特别地酷,它将允许你在一个包含了运行一个服务器所需的所有编码,配置,内容和密钥的文件共享上部署你的web应用。

然后你可以添加任意数目的无状态,无配置的web服务器到一个web farm上,只需将它们指向那个文件共享,来动态装载它们的配置设置(包括绑定,虚拟目录,应用池设置等等)和应用内容即可。

这使得在多个机器上扩缩一个应用简直是小菜一碟,可避免使用复制方法来做配置和应用部署(只要把文件拷贝到文件共享上,web farm里的所有机器就会马上装载变动过的文件)。

推出Windows Server2008服务器的Beta3版本支持go-live许可,所以你不久就能利用这个功能。我们已经在用IIS服务器 7.0集群运行 Windows Server2008 了,所以你不会寂寞的!

【编辑推荐】

  1. IIS7.0的改进之核心的改进讲解
  2. 关于IIS 7.0与PHP的竞合分析
  3. 关于ASP.NET 2和IIS 7.0发生不兼容变化
  4. 新的IIS7 PowerShell Provider和Commandlet支持
  5. IIS7集成Administration Pack扩展
责任编辑:小霞
相关推荐

2010-05-19 15:00:37

IIS服务器

2010-05-17 17:39:43

2010-05-13 14:30:48

IIS服务器

2010-05-12 17:40:56

IIS 服务器

2010-05-12 16:12:18

2010-05-21 15:37:22

IIS服务器

2010-05-17 18:10:16

IIS服务器

2010-05-17 17:27:31

2010-05-17 15:38:57

IIS服务器

2014-06-06 13:59:52

服务器管理员PowerShell

2010-05-12 14:09:52

2010-05-18 11:09:06

IIS服务器

2010-05-12 16:53:19

2010-05-18 16:52:42

IIS服务器

2010-05-18 10:51:38

IIS服务器

2010-05-12 15:07:44

IIS 服务器

2010-05-21 17:52:05

IIS服务器

2010-05-18 14:47:58

IIS服务器

2010-05-17 15:29:44

2010-05-12 17:21:00

IIS 服务器
点赞
收藏

51CTO技术栈公众号